HOMECOMING WIN! Vikings Send L-Way East to Valhalla

Homewood-Flossmoor broke a decade-long losing streak against the Lincoln-Way East Griffins Friday night.

For the first time since 2003, the Homewood-Flossmoor Vikings bested the 4-0, No. 4 ranked Lincoln-Way East Griffins. The final score of Friday night's homecoming game at H-F High School in Flossmoor was 24-21.

The Vikings maintain their undefeated record, now resting at 5-0. The Griffins are now 4-1.

This win comes in spite of considerable doubt, notably from the Chicago Tribune. They projected a final score of 23-20, in L-Way's favor. It makes the 24-21 win all the sweeter.
